Skip to main content

WalletTransactionResponse

successbooleanrequired
data object

Response payload for successful operations.

transactionIdstring<uuid>required
statusstringrequired

Possible values: [APPROVED, DECLINED, PENDING]

amountintegerrequired

Possible values: >= 1

currencyCurrencyCode (string)required

Possible values: Value must match regular expression ^[A-Z]{3}$

Examples:
Example: USD
errorstring

Machine-readable error code.

messagestring

Human-readable response message.

WalletTransactionResponse
{
"success": true,
"data": {
"transactionId": "3fa85f64-5717-4562-b3fc-2c963f66afa6",
"status": "APPROVED",
"amount": 0,
"currency": "USD"
},
"error": "string",
"message": "string"
}